Laser system preserving polarization through a freely movable beam delivery system
Disclosed is an apparatus and a method to preserve linearly polarized laser beam when it passes through a freely twisting beam delivery system such as an articulated arm. The polarization of the output beam from the delivery system will be stable and the same as the polarization of the input beam to the delivery system, and can be used to pump anisotropic laser crystals as well as nonlinear optical crystals.

Medical laser system
A medical laser system including a first laser source having a first gain medium for generating a first optical field. The system further includes a first Q-switch controlling a resonance quality of the first laser source, a control circuit controlling the first Q-switch to cause the first laser source to generate the first optical field as a first pulse train of laser pulses, a second laser source for generating a second optical field as a second pulse train of laser pulses, a nonlinear medium for generating a third optical field by a nonlinear interaction between the first optical field and the second optical field, and a sensor detecting a property of at least one of the optical fields. The control circuit controls operation of the first Q-switch so as to adjust a relative timing of the laser pulses of the first pulse train and the laser pulses of the second pulse train responsive to the detected property.
LASER APPARATUS
A laser apparatus according to the present invention may comprise: a plurality of reflection mirrors which form a resonance path so as for light to be amplified by an induced emission; a medium having a first surface which forms a vertical surface with respect to the resonance path, and a second interface which does not form a vertical surface with respect to the resonance path, and absorbs energy from a light source and amplifies and emits the light; and a saturable absorber having a second surface which forms a vertical surface with respect to the resonance path, and a second interface which does not form a vertical surface with respect to the resonance path, and generates ultrashort pulses. The laser apparatus according to the present invention has the effects of cutting a saturable absorber having a specific crystallographic axis to thereby make polarization capacity in one direction advantageous and minimize propagation loss. In addition, the laser apparatus according to the present invention has the effect of maximizing transmittivity maintenance capacity of polarization orientation in one direction by arranging a medium and a saturable medium so as to have a specific inclined plane.

Device for energy-based skin treatment
A device (10) for energy-based skin treatment is provided. The device (10) comprises a light source (18) for providing polarized incident light (21) having an incident polarization, optical elements (11, 12, 13) for focusing the polarized incident light (21) in a focal point (22) within a collagen layer of the skin (30), a polarization-sensitive detection unit (41, 42) for selectively detecting a selected polarization component of light of a generated harmonic (23) of the polarized incident light (21) returning from the skin (30), and a processor, at least being coupled to the polarization-sensitive detection unit (41, 42), for determining a depth of the focal point (22) within the collagen layer based on the detected selected polarization component.
APPARATUS AND METHOD FOR OPTICAL SKIN TREATMENT AND IN-TREATMENT MONITORING THEREOF
An apparatus and method for optical skin treatment procedures and in-treatment monitoring thereof. The apparatus is operable in two modes: a treatment mode for delivery of treatment light to an area of a patient's skin abutted to a light guide of the apparatus; and a diagnostic mode for acquiring one or more images of the abutted area of skin. Switching between the two modes may be made in a short time, facilitating monitoring during treatment. In exemplary embodiments, the apparatus sends image data to an analyzer, which analyzes images and computes an optimal treatment course, at least optimal parameters (intensity, pulse width, repetition rate) for the next delivery, and sends the optimal treatment course to the controller for implementation by the apparatus in real time.
Phototherapy Using Triple-Polarized Light
A phototherapy device emitting light polarized in different directions is used to treat a patient. Preferably light beams polarized in three directions are applied simultaneously to a desired treatment area on the patient, namely linear polarized light, right-handed circular polarized light, and left-handed circular polarized light.
Light therapy treatment modality with oscillating and nonoscillating wavelengths
A method is provided for performing electromagnetic radiation therapy on a subject. The method comprises providing a device which emits electromagnetic radiation, wherein the electromagnetic radiation includes a first portion that oscillates between at least first and second distinct states, and a second non-oscillatory portion; and illuminating the subject with the electromagnetic radiation.
